🚀🔥 History Made! Elly De La Cruz Hits for the Cycle, Leads Reds to 12th Straight Win! 🏆🎉

0 0

Rookie sensation Elly De La Cruz achieved something extraordinary on Friday night, etching his name in MLB history! At just 21 years old, he becomes the youngest player since 1972 to hit for the cycle, fueling the Reds to an exhilarating 11-10 victory over the Braves. ⚾️🌟

De La Cruz’s incredible performance included a double, a two-run homer, a single, and a game-winning triple! His heroics propelled the Reds’ winning streak to an impressive 12 games, leaving fans in awe. 🔄💥

Notably, De La Cruz’s cycle marks the first by a Reds player since 1989, when Eric Davis achieved the feat. Furthermore, it’s the first cycle by a rookie in the National League since 2016. 🚴‍♂️🎯

With their sensational winning streak, the Reds have firmly established themselves as a force to be reckoned with. Their 39-26 record puts them in second place in the National League Central, and their remarkable run has caught the attention of the entire league. 🌈⚡️
